ubuntu 代理配置
时间: 2024-10-17 20:02:00 浏览: 3
Ubuntu系统中设置代理通常涉及修改网络环境变量,以便系统可以通过代理服务器访问互联网。以下是基本步骤:
1. **打开终端**:按下`Ctrl+Alt+T`快捷键或者搜索"终端"打开。
2. **编辑环境文件**:
- 对于HTTP代理,你可以编辑`~/.bashrc`或`~/.profile`文件(取决于你的shell类型,默认是.bashrc),在文件底部添加以下内容:
```
export http_proxy="http://<proxy_server>:<port>"
export https_proxy="http://<proxy_server>:<port>"
export no_proxy="localhost,127.0.0.1,domain_without_proxy"
```
将`<proxy_server>`替换为你的代理服务器地址,`<port>`为代理端口号。
3. **保存并刷新**:完成编辑后,按`Ctrl+X`, `Y`, 然后`Enter`保存更改,然后运行`source ~/.bashrc` 或者 `source ~/.profile` 来使更改生效。
4. **验证代理设置**:你可以通过访问一些需要经过代理的网站(如Google.com)测试代理是否设置成功。
如果你使用的是Socks5代理,可以使用`export ALL_PROXY`代替`https_proxy`,并且使用像`ssh`这样的工具可能还需要额外配置。
相关问题
ubuntu怎么配置代理
要在 Ubuntu 上配置代理,你可以按照以下步骤进行操作:
1. 打开终端。
2. 使用以下命令设置 HTTP 代理:
```
export http_proxy=http://<代理服务器地址>:<端口号>
```
3. 使用以下命令设置 HTTPS 代理:
```
export https_proxy=http://<代理服务器地址>:<端口号>
```
4. 如果代理服务器需要身份验证,可以使用以下命令设置用户名和密码:
```
export http_proxy=http://<用户名>:<密码>@<代理服务器地址>:<端口号>
export https_proxy=http://<用户名>:<密码>@<代理服务器地址>:<端口号>
```
5. 如果你需要使用 FTP 代理,可以使用以下命令设置:
```
export ftp_proxy=http://<代理服务器地址>:<端口号>
```
6. 如果你想让这些代理配置在每次登录时都生效,可以将这些命令添加到 `~/.bashrc` 文件或 `/etc/environment` 文件中。
7. 如果你只想让当前会话生效,可以直接在终端中执行上述命令。
请将 `<代理服务器地址>` 替换为实际的代理服务器地址,`<端口号>` 替换为代理服务器的端口号。如果你的代理服务器需要身份验证,将 `<用户名>` 和 `<密码>` 替换为实际的用户名和密码。
完成上述步骤后,你的 Ubuntu 系统将通过配置的代理服务器进行网络连接。
Ubuntu配置网络代理
在Ubuntu上配置网络代理需要进行以下步骤:
1. 打开终端,输入命令 `sudo nano /etc/environment`,并输入管理员密码,以编辑环境变量文件。
2. 在文件末尾添加以下内容:
```
http_proxy=http://yourproxyaddress:proxyport/
https_proxy=https://yourproxyaddress:proxyport/
ftp_proxy=http://yourproxyaddress:proxyport/
socks_proxy=socks://yourproxyaddress:proxyport/
```
其中,yourproxyaddress为代理服务器的IP地址或域名,proxyport为代理服务器的端口号。
3. 保存并退出文件。
4. 输入命令 `sudo nano /etc/apt/apt.conf`,编辑apt配置文件。
5. 在文件末尾添加以下内容:
```
Acquire::http::Proxy "http://yourproxyaddress:proxyport/";
Acquire::https::Proxy "https://yourproxyaddress:proxyport/";
Acquire::ftp::Proxy "ftp://yourproxyaddress:proxyport/";
Acquire::socks::Proxy "socks://yourproxyaddress:proxyport/";
```
6. 保存并退出文件。
7. 输入命令 `sudo systemctl restart networking.service`,重启网络服务。
现在,你的Ubuntu系统应该已经成功配置了网络代理。
阅读全文